We are seeking an Assistant Account Handler to support our team for the administration of new business (supporting clients purchasing cover from us online via our quote and buy system), and clients’ insurance requirements including general enquiries, renewals, mid-term adjustments, obtaining quotations and invoicing of premiums. Dealing with our SME clients, you will have a passion for providing excellent service to your clients and be excited about the prospect of working with a growing insurance broker that’s making a real impact in the market.
Join us and be part of a team dedicated to providing outstanding service to our clients. We promote personal and professional growth. This is an opportunity for someone who is seeking their first role after leaving education or who is looking to start their career in the insurance industry and is seeking a role that can support to develop a long-term career.
Please note this is a full-time, permanent opportunity. You will be based in our Dover office and will be onsite 5 days whilst training.
